## Further reading

The Hollowpine schema registry enforces compatibility checks on every event type before producers can publish. Future maintainers should understand the distinction between backward and full compatibility modes, since several legacy topics were grandfathered under looser rules — changing those requires a migration plan, not just a config flip. Versioning conventions, deprecation timelines, and the approval workflow for breaking changes are all documented in detail on the internal wiki page that follows.

wiki page, kahog-hahig: https://vault.zemvargrid.internal/display/deploy/repo/settings/merge_requests/job/settings/6f3b933774dbc5320a4daa18

# Break-Glass: TilePaws Prefetcher

The TilePaws map-tile prefetcher runs on the Harrowgate cluster. If the scheduler wedges and tiles stop refreshing, normal restarts go through Deploybird. Break-glass applies only when Deploybird itself is down. SSH to the prefetch coordinator, stop the queue drainer, and flush the stale manifest. Access requires the emergency operator account; its vault unlocks with the recovery passphrase kept here for maintainers. Log every break-glass use in the incident channel within one hour. The passphrase is below.

strongbox words: druath-quenael

Finance Review Summary — Heads of Department

Retiring the Skylark binder line removes roughly 6% of revenue but 14% of warranty costs, improving blended margin by two points. Tooling write-downs are absorbed in this fiscal year, and freed floor space at the Renfold plant supports the Auric line. The confidential strategic context for this decision follows directly below.

confidential, kahog-bawif: The northern region missed its Pramir quota by 20.0 percent last quarter. Casaxek Freight plans to lower the Fraion list price by 41.5 percent in December. The finance team signed off on a budget of $236.4 million for Project Druius. The renewal with Fenysix Partners closes at $91.3 million a year, 2.1 percent below the last contract.